History: Japan National Team’s 1999 season came on the heels of their historic debut at the 1998 FIFA World Cup, where they announced themselves on the global stage. Under coach Philippe Troussier, the team was focused on building momentum and refining their style ahead of co-hosting the 2002 World Cup. The squad showcased growing technical ability and tactical discipline, making strides in both Asian and international competitions.

Hidetoshi Nakata’s rise to prominence perfectly coincided with this new era for Japanese football. Having played a key role in the 1998 World Cup, Nakata emerged as Japan’s creative heartbeat and inspirational leader. Wearing the iconic number 7, he commanded the midfield with skill, vision, and composure, becoming a symbol of Japan’s footballing ambitions. The 1999 Adidas home jersey, featuring bold flame motifs and traditional blue colors, is forever linked to Nakata’s prime years and the nation’s steady ascent in world football.
